Guyana will have three representatives at the 2026 International Table Tennis Federation (ITTF) Americas Championship after Chelsea Edghill, Shemar Britton, and Elishaba Johnson secured qualification for the major regional table tennis event.
The championship will be staged from October 18 to October 25 in Lima, Peru, and will bring together leading players from across the Americas.
Edghill earned her place through her position in the Pan American women’s rankings. She is ranked behind the United States’ Lily Zhang, Canada’s Mo Zhang, and Argentina’s Camila Argüelles.

The top 16 ranked singles players in the Pan American region receive automatic qualification for the championship, allowing Edghill to secure her spot based on her consistent performances at the international level.
Britton and Johnson qualified through the Caribbean Championship, which was held in Santo Domingo, Dominican Republic, in April. Both players advanced to the round of 16 to earn their places at the Americas Championship.
Their qualification gives Guyana representation in both the men’s and women’s divisions at the October event.
